The Goodwill 5000 Meter Run is a
USATF-NJ 500 point race that is open to runners and walkers of all ages
and abilities. The certified two-turn course runs through the beautiful,
historic estate section of Montclair, New Jersey. The race staging area
is inside the Montclair Art Museum. Proceeds from this event benefit
Goodwill Rescue Mission of Newark, New Jersey, a non-profit organization
that has provided food, shelter, and medical care to poor and homeless
since 1896. For the past two years, the GW 5000 Meter Run has raised
thousands of dollars for the Mission’s important programs, and we invite
